WebMake sure to trim the fat cap according to the instructions in whatever recipe you are using. In the case of our Home-Corned Beef with Vegetables recipe, for example, leaving too much fat in place will impede the curing process, while too little will result in overcooking. Before discussing their differences, it’s important to first know what a brisket is. The brisket is a beef cut taken from a cow’s lower breast or pectoral muscles, sitting beneath the five ribs and behind the foreshank. These parts are well-exercised as it supports the majority of the animal’s weight. WebApr 3, 2024 · Key Takeaways. Flat-cut corned beef comes from the leaner, larger portion of the brisket, while point-cut comes from the smaller, fattier part. Flat-cut corned beef is ideal for slicing and serving, whereas point-cut corned beef is more suitable for shredding or pulling apart.
